LK Metrology Bridge-Type CMMs Enable Precise Measurement of Large, Heavy Components
LK Metrology’s Maxima and Maxima R ranges of CMMs are designed for large, complex quality control applications in industries such as aerospace and energy.
LK Metrology’s Maxima and Maxima R bridge-type coordinate measuring machines (CMMs) are designed for precise measurement of large, complex, heavy components. The machines are well-suited for quality control applications across industries such as aerospace, energy, automotive, heavy engineering, power generation, transportation and industrial machinery.
LK Metrology’s advanced ceramic materials for the beam and spindle guideways, which provide a high stiffness-to-weight ratio, have been combined with a robust structure for consistent accuracy and repeatable results down to 3 μm. Low gap, high-efficiency air bearings and drive systems provide high quality and low maintenance.
The Maxima series offers what the company says is the largest measurement volume on the market, from 12-72 m3, of any CMM with a granite table. The series is designed to maintain performance even when supporting the heaviest workpieces. Included in the range are 28 models in six table lengths from 3-8 m and seven variants of bridge cross section up to 3 m.
The Maxima R range features a twin-rail design engineered for heavyweight workpieces. The structure enables safe and efficient loading of heavy components on the floor and seamless integration with automated transfer systems. A key advantage of these models is that the design eliminates the need for specialized foundations while offering stability, simplified installation and cost efficiency. The Maxima R is available in the same range of sizes as the table-type models.
Both CMM product lines are equipped with an LK controller and are available in several configurations: either probe-ready for tactile inspection and laser scanning using a PH10MQ Plus multisensor indexing probe head with autojoint, or in a ScanTek configuration with a multisensor Revo2 head to provide five-axis scanning, or with an SP80 fixed scanning head with probe builds up to 1 m. The PH10MQ-ready models feature a multiwire cable that supports both SLK and L/LC/XC laser scanner technologies, eliminating the need for a separate probe-ready configuration for each type.
